public class StickerCategoryConfig extends AbstractConfig implements StickerListConfigInterface
AbstractConfig.BindData
Modifier and Type | Field and Description |
---|---|
static android.os.Parcelable.Creator<StickerCategoryConfig> |
CREATOR |
id, isDirty, ORIGINAL_THUMBNAIL_SIZE
Modifier | Constructor and Description |
---|---|
|
StickerCategoryConfig(int name,
ImageSource previewSource,
java.util.ArrayList<StickerConfigInterface> stickerList) |
|
StickerCategoryConfig(int name,
ImageSource previewSource,
StickerConfigInterface... stickerList) |
|
StickerCategoryConfig(int name,
int drawableId,
java.util.ArrayList<StickerConfigInterface> stickerList) |
|
StickerCategoryConfig(int name,
int drawableId,
StickerConfigInterface... stickerList) |
protected |
StickerCategoryConfig(android.os.Parcel in) |
|
StickerCategoryConfig(java.lang.String name,
ImageSource previewSource,
java.util.ArrayList<StickerConfigInterface> stickerList) |
|
StickerCategoryConfig(java.lang.String name,
ImageSource previewSource,
StickerConfigInterface... stickerList) |
Modifier and Type | Method and Description |
---|---|
int |
describeContents() |
int |
getLayout()
Get the layout res id of the list item view.
|
java.util.ArrayList<StickerConfigInterface> |
getStickerList() |
boolean |
isSelectable() |
void |
writeToParcel(android.os.Parcel dest,
int flags) |
createViewHolder, generateBindData, generateBindDataAsync, getId, getName, getThumbnailBitmap, getThumbnailBitmap, getThumbnailResId, getThumbnailSource, getTitle, getVerticalLayout, hasStaticThumbnail, isClickable, isDirty, setDirtyFlag
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
createViewHolder, generateBindData, generateBindDataAsync, getId, getName, getVerticalLayout, isDirty, setDirtyFlag
public static final android.os.Parcelable.Creator<StickerCategoryConfig> CREATOR
public StickerCategoryConfig(@StringRes int name, ImageSource previewSource, java.util.ArrayList<StickerConfigInterface> stickerList)
public StickerCategoryConfig(@StringRes int name, ImageSource previewSource, StickerConfigInterface... stickerList)
public StickerCategoryConfig(@StringRes int name, @DrawableRes @RawRes int drawableId, java.util.ArrayList<StickerConfigInterface> stickerList)
public StickerCategoryConfig(@StringRes int name, @DrawableRes @RawRes int drawableId, StickerConfigInterface... stickerList)
protected StickerCategoryConfig(android.os.Parcel in)
public StickerCategoryConfig(java.lang.String name, ImageSource previewSource, java.util.ArrayList<StickerConfigInterface> stickerList)
public StickerCategoryConfig(java.lang.String name, ImageSource previewSource, StickerConfigInterface... stickerList)
public int describeContents()
describeContents
in interface android.os.Parcelable
describeContents
in class AbstractConfig
public int getLayout()
DataSourceInterface
getLayout
in interface DataSourceInterface<AbstractConfig.BindData>
public java.util.ArrayList<StickerConfigInterface> getStickerList()
getStickerList
in interface StickerListConfigInterface
public boolean isSelectable()
isSelectable
in interface DataSourceInterface<AbstractConfig.BindData>
public void writeToParcel(android.os.Parcel dest, int flags)
writeToParcel
in interface android.os.Parcelable
writeToParcel
in class AbstractConfig